perspective on coding, vibe coding, coding: these are three overlapping areas in the “interesting things that software can do” space coding covers the entire space no code and vibe code are still relatively small but expanding at accelerating rates the entire space itself is rapidly expanding as new knowledge, technologies, and data come to light there are critical areas that require such detailed specification that coding them explicitly will remain the most efficient / practical way AIs augment all three: coders will benefit from better research and code generation for hard problems and rote tasks alike vibe coders will be able to create things faster and above their own skill level and high productivity in coding will drive more and better no code tools

the point that often seems to be missed is how these aren’t zero sum they are part of one accelerating system no code and vibe coders increase the value of the 10x engineers building something novel like snapchain since more things can add value on top of it and vice versa a public replicated social database makes increases the number of interesting things that can be vibe or no coded

One thing I was thinking about yesterday, curious to get your thoughts: The more people “on the fence” defect to vibe coding instead of learning and explicitly coding, the greater schlep blindness surface area increases Meaning, there is a whole category of apps that cannot be vibe coded (for quite a while), that now have even less competitive pressure — now an opportunity for great programmers to build a larger moat
